I haven't got a Salomon

Reworking of the common phrase 'I haven't got a Scooby (Doo)'; meaning 'I haven't got a clue'.

In this instance, 'Salomon' refers to Chelsea striker Salomon Kalou; therefore the complete phrase would read:

"I haven't got a Salomon Kalou'.

But as with the 'Scooby' phrase, dropping the surname is the preferred usage.
